    Abstract: A tube rack transfer device for transferring racks is presented. A first rail extends in a first horizontal direction and a second rail extends in a second horizontal direction orthogonal to the first direction. The second rail moves along the first rail and comprising a transfer head movable along the second rail. The transfer head comprises a control pin to be coupled with one of: an input pusher, translatable in the second direction, for transferring a rack from a carrier to a sampling area of an analyzer; an output pusher for transferring a rack from the sampling area to a carrier; a rack for transferring the rack between different carriers and/or between different positions of the same carrier. An in-vitro diagnostic instrument comprises an analyzer for carrying out tests on biological samples, a sample unit for inputting/outputting racks, a sampling area for withdrawing samples from tubes, and a transfer device.

    Abstract: A device for gripping vessels is presented. The device comprises a mount, a support having a longitudinal axis coupled to the mount so to be rotatable relative to the mount around the longitudinal axis, a rotating mechanism for rotating the support, a gripper coupled to the support so to be translatable relative to the support along the longitudinal axis. The gripper has jaws for gripping a vessel, a translating mechanism for translating the gripper, at least one actuator for driving the translating mechanism and/or rotating mechanism and at least two reference elements fixed to the mount in at least two different stop positions. The jaws are passively biasable towards each other for holding a vessel in positions other than the at least two stop positions. The jaws are actively biasable away from each other by pushing the gripper against a reference element in one of the stop positions.

    Abstract: A method and an automated system for testing liquid samples comprising a reaction vessel transferring device are presented. A first analytical unit for running a first diagnostic test comprises a rotatable first vessel holder detachably holding reaction vessels. A second analytical unit for running a second diagnostic test comprises a stationary linear second vessel holder detachably holding reaction vessels. The transferring device comprises a gripper for gripping a reaction vessel and transfers reaction vessels from the first vessel holder to the second vessel holder and/or vice versa. The device is translatable parallel to the second vessel holder and the gripper moves along a curved path between a picking position and a reaction vessel seat of the second vessel holder.

    Abstract: A tube rotator for rotating test tubes arranged in a tube rack as well as a system and process for reading information of machine-readable labels of the test tubes are disclosed. The tube rotator may comprise a pivoted lever having two lever arms, a friction wheel rotatably fixed to one lever arm and arranged to be brought in or out of contact with at least one test tube for rotating the test tube by friction. A first actuator may be rotatably coupled to the friction wheel, and a pretensioner which is capable of generating a pretensioning force may act on the lever for pivoting the lever in one pivoting direction. An eccentric may be rotatably fixed with respect to the base and arranged to roll off the other lever arm for pivoting the lever in another pivoting direction. A second actuator may be rotatably coupled to the eccentric.
